News:
This month we heard the sad news that
Juliane (ULI) Scheifer who was
in charge of the ladies' guesthouse for many years died at the age of
93. She was the nanny for the Albrecht family and came here with
the Albrechts who were in charge of St. Gertrude's guest house.
When the health of Maximillian Albrecht worsened, Uli took over.
After Maximillian's death in Portsmouth RI, Uli moved to join Mrs.
Albrecht. Br. Gabriel's brother, Gerald
Duffee, died and a funeral mass was celebrated March 25th in
Pennsylvania. Br. Pierre went to the funeral of a brother-in-law,
Jacques Proteau, who died after
some complications following surgery for a cancer of the vocal
cords.
Br. William's
health is improving and was able to visit us several times this
month. On March 20th, we received John Ketzer as postulant. On
the 23rd. our first lamb appeared on the scene. It was an
unplanned parenthood; we knew that four or five ewes had visited the
rams without our approval. The flock is due to give birth after
Easter.
